 I was listening to an episode on the ocd stories where Chrissy hodges is talking about trauma that is caused by ocd. What do yall think? I've been having a rough time lately and not because of ocd. Just horrible depression and anxiety about nothing. And recently I've been having flashbacks from a rough time I went through about a year ago. (Granted part of that could be because someone from that whole situation kind of reared their head again. But I think thats over now. ) Anyway I was talking to my mom about ocd induced trauma. And she thinks that's possible. She says my experience was very traumatic. But if so how would I even go about getting therapy for that???? Anyone??!

Hi. First I would find a therapist, and from what I've read from others, it would help more to find one that deals specifically w/ OCD. I would just be honest with her/him about what you have gone through. You could ask their opinion on if they think you have OCD-induced trauma, then go from there. I'm sure there are very knowledgeable therapists that would be able to help. Good luck!

You could try working with someone trained in EMDR, to process the trauma. Then I suggest finding someone trained in ERP to evaluate you for OCD and treat as needed.
